<description>&#60;img align='left' src='http://photos.macnn.com/article_images/article_thumbnail/1364306694_teoandtea.jpg' border='0' width='176' height='120' /><![CDATA[Apple has won a US patent on a multi-touch interface that works even when a display is blank, notes AppleInsider.  Titled Playback control using a touch interface, the patent documents using gestures such as a single tap for play/pause and a double-tap to skip tracks, up through more complex gestures such as a triple-tap-and-hold to rewind, and clockwise or counterclockwise motions to change volum...]]></description>

<description>&#60;img align='left' src='http://photos.macnn.com/article_images/article_thumbnail/1350437285_ipod-bounce-sm.jpg' border='0' width='176' height='120' /><![CDATA[Technology do-it-yourself repair part suppliers iFixit have completely disassembled the new seventh-generation iPod Nano. During the teardown, iFixit found components from Broadcom, Texas Instruments, Toshiba, and NXP Semiconductors. The company has given the Nano a 5 out of a possible 10 for difficulty to repair, criticizing the glue holding the battery in place, and the connectors soldered to th...]]></description>
